Transportation, Industrial & Construction Challenges We Help Solve

Organizations in the transportation, industrial and construction industries face operational challenges that span systems, data, and physical environment such as:

  • Limited real-time visibility into asset performance and utilization
  • Reactive maintenance that leads to downtime and cost overruns
  • Disconnected data across logistics, equipment, and operations
  • Manual inspection and reporting processes
  • Difficulty forecasting demand, delays, or capacity constraints
  • Analytics and AI initiatives that struggle to scale beyond pilots

Optimizing Fleet Operations with Predictive Analytics

Developed a predictive analytics platform for a national construction engineering company that unified their data across more than 400 vehicles, providing real-time visibility into maintenance, fuel usage, downtime, and location tracking. By centralizing insights into a single, actionable dashboard, the organization improved operational efficiency, strengthened cost control, and enabled data-driven fleet optimization.

Protecting Logistics Data with Disaster Recovery

Designed and implemented a secure Azure Databricks disaster recovery solution for a logistics company, achieving under-three-hour recovery times while ensuring data integrity, security, and business continuity.

AI-Powered Object Detection for Automotive Calibration

Built and deployed a high-precision computer vision model for an automotive technology reducing camera detection error from 50% to under 10% and enabling scalable, remote vehicle calibration after windshield replacement across diverse makes and models.
